facebooktwitterpinterest
Auto Doctor
23 E Hoyle St , Norwood 02062, MA, US
(781) 762-6624
  • (21)
preview photo
Don & Wallys Service Center
905 Boston Providence Tpke , Norwood 02062, MA, US
(781) 762-3430
  • (21)
preview photo
Interstate All Battery Center
51 Morgan Drive Unit #5 , Norwood 02062, MA, US
(781) 232-5089
  • (21)
preview photo


Zippity
, Norwood 02062, MA, US
(844) 947-7489
  • (21)
preview photo
Norwood Auto Repai̇r Map, Satellite View of List